List of Correspondents, Rules and Bye-Laws 2012
This book contains the Club's 2012 Rules and Bye-Laws, full contact details for the Club’s correspondents. For ease of reference the book is available to download in sectionals. The Rules section pdf has a contents page starting on page three which is linked to the relevant rule - click on the Rule to jump to the page.
The list of Correspondents is available as a pdf and whilst every effort has been made to ensure that it is correct at time of print, this list can change throughout the course of the year. We recommend when looking for a correspondent, you use our List of Correspondents on the website to be sure of the most up to date list.
